紐約中央公園發現幼熊屍體
Bear cub found dead under bush inside Central Park
A bear cub has been found dead under a bush inside New York City's Central Park, and authorities suspect animal cruelty played a role in its death.
一隻幼熊屍體被發現陳屍於紐約市中央公園的灌木叢內,當局懷疑幼熊是否因虐待動物而死。
Police say the cub was found Monday morning by a dog walker who notified a Central Park Conservancy employee. There were signs of trauma to the body.Authorities say it may have been dumped there.
警方表示,一名遛狗民眾在星期一早上發現幼熊屍體後通報中央公園保護協會員工。幼熊屍體上有傷口,當局認為屍體可能是被丟在那裏的。
Florence Slatkin told WABC-TV that she and a friend were walking out of the park when her friend's dog spotted something near a bicycle lying on the ground.
佛羅倫斯史拉特汀接受WABC-TV電視台訪問時說,她當時和朋友正走出公園,朋友的狗發現躺在地上的腳踏車旁邊有東西。
“When we went and looked closer, we saw something on the back wheel that could have been a raccoon,” Slatkin said. “I didn't know what it was.Then, I thought it was a big dog, the head of a dog that was obviously dead.”
「當我們趨前並仔細看,我們看到後輪那邊有個東西,以為是隻浣熊。」史拉特汀說,「我當時不知道那是什麼;接著,我認為那是隻大狗,從頭部來看牠很明顯已經死亡。」
Bears are not among the park's known wildlife population, and there are no bears at the Central Park Zoo right now. No bears were reported missing from other zoos.
中央公園的野生動物沒有熊,中央公園動物園內目前沒有熊,也沒有其他動物園通報有熊失蹤。
